mxc: add MX3 support for i.MX internal UART driver



This patch adds MX3 support for the i.MX internal uart driver.

#include <linux/module.h>
#include <linux/platform_device.h>
#include <linux/serial.h>
#include <asm/hardware.h>
#include <asm/arch/imx-uart.h>

static struct resource uart0[] = {
	{
		.start = UART1_BASE_ADDR,
		.end = UART1_BASE_ADDR + 0x0B5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
	}, {
		.start = MXC_INT_UART1,
		.end = MXC_INT_UART1,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_IRQ,
	},
};

static struct platform_device mxc_uart_device0 = {
	.name = "imx-uart",
	.id = 0,
	.resource = uart0,
	.num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(uart0),
};

static struct resource uart1[] = {
	{
		.start = UART2_BASE_ADDR,
		.end = UART2_BASE_ADDR + 0x0B5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
	}, {
		.start = MXC_INT_UART2,
		.end = MXC_INT_UART2,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_IRQ,
	},
};

static struct platform_device mxc_uart_device1 = {
	.name = "imx-uart",
	.id = 1,
	.resource = uart1,
	.num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(uart1),
};

static struct resource uart2[] = {
	{
		.start = UART3_BASE_ADDR,
		.end = UART3_BASE_ADDR + 0x0B5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
	}, {
		.start = MXC_INT_UART3,
		.end = MXC_INT_UART3,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_IRQ,
	},
};

static struct platform_device mxc_uart_device2 = {
	.name = "imx-uart",
	.id = 2,
	.resource = uart2,
	.num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(uart2),
};

static struct resource uart3[] = {
	{
		.start = UART4_BASE_ADDR,
		.end = UART4_BASE_ADDR + 0x0B5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
	}, {
		.start = MXC_INT_UART4,
		.end = MXC_INT_UART4,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_IRQ,
	},
};

static struct platform_device mxc_uart_device3 = {
	.name = "imx-uart",
	.id = 3,
	.resource = uart3,
	.num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(uart3),
};

static struct resource uart4[] = {
	{
		.start = UART5_BASE_ADDR,
		.end = UART5_BASE_ADDR + 0x0B5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_MEM,
	}, {
		.start = MXC_INT_UART5,
		.end = MXC_INT_UART5,
		.flags = IORESOURCE_IRQ,
	},
};

static struct platform_device mxc_uart_device4 = {
	.name = "imx-uart",
	.id = 4,
	.resource = uart4,
	.num_resources = ARRAY_SIZE(uart4),
};

/*
 * Register only those UARTs that physically exist
 */
int __init imx_init_uart(int uart_no, struct imxuart_platform_data *pdata)
{
	switch (uart_no) {
	case 0:
		mxc_uart_device0.dev.platform_data = pdata;
		platform_device_register(&mxc_uart_device0);
		break;
	case 1:
		mxc_uart_device1.dev.platform_data = pdata;
		platform_device_register(&mxc_uart_device1);
		break;
	case 2:
		mxc_uart_device2.dev.platform_data = pdata;
		platform_device_register(&mxc_uart_device2);
		break;
	case 3:
		mxc_uart_device3.dev.platform_data = pdata;
		platform_device_register(&mxc_uart_device3);
		break;
	case 4:
		mxc_uart_device4.dev.platform_data = pdata;
		platform_device_register(&mxc_uart_device4);
		break;
	default:
		return -ENODEV;
	}

	return 0;
}
